Dhanvik News, 15 Burnt Ash Hill, has applied for a new/variation licence under the Licensing Act 2003 for the sale of alcohol off the premises Monday – Saturday 08:00 – 23:00 and Sunday until 10:00 – 22.30.The four criteria under which you can support or object to this application are:
- Prevention of Crime and Disorder
- Protection of Children from Harm
- Public Safety
- Prevention of Public Nuisance
